[3.11] gh-104372: Drop the GIL around the vfork() call. (#104782) (#104958)
gh-104372: Drop the GIL around the vfork() call. (#104782)

On Linux where the `subprocess` module can use the `vfork` syscall for
faster spawning, prevent the parent process from blocking other threads
by dropping the GIL while it waits for the vfork'ed child process `exec`
outcome.  This prevents spawning a binary from a slow filesystem from
blocking the rest of the application.
